Understanding violation severity
Tier 1Urgent health risk. Utility must notify all customers within 24 hours.Tier 2Important health or treatment issue. Customers notified within 30 days.Tier 3Administrative or monitoring issue. Reported in the annual water quality report.

Is PAW NESBITT water safe to drink?
PAW NESBITT water receives a grade of A (91/100), which is considered excellent. Out of 76 contaminants tested, none exceed EPA legal limits. The water meets federal safety standards.
What contaminants has PAW NESBITT detected?
76 contaminants were tested in PAW NESBITT's water. No contaminants exceed EPA legal limits or health goals, indicating good water quality management.
Does PAW NESBITT have any EPA violations?
Yes, PAW NESBITT has 5 EPA violation(s) on record, with the most recent in 1993. Violation types include MR, TT. 1 are health-based violations.
How many people does PAW NESBITT serve?
PAW NESBITT serves approximately 52,640 people, Pennsylvania.
What type of water does PAW NESBITT provide?
PAW NESBITT sources its water from surface water. Surface water comes from rivers, lakes, or reservoirs and typically requires more extensive treatment. The utility's system ID is PA2409010.
